Saab officiellement sauvé ...Mais...
Les actionnaires du repreneur Spyker ont approuvé le rachat ce vendredi. Dans le même temps, la Banque européenne d'investissement donne son feu vert pour un prêt de 400 millions d'euros. Le retour aux bénéfices est attendu pour 2012.
Si la compagnie est officiellement sauvé un doute subsiste sur le nom de celle-ci !
En effet nous pourrions avoir à acheter ou rêver de Spyker 9-5 ou 9-3 car le nom Saab appartiens à l'avionneur et un accord doit encore être trouvé entre celui-ci et la nouvelle direction ! Même si tout se présente très bien pour le futur de la compagnie, le changement de nom de Spyker Nv en Saab Spyker automobiles est reporté.
News Release
EIB APPROVES LOAN TO SAAB AUTOMOBILE AB
ZEEWOLDE, The Netherlands (12 February, 2010) - The EIB has today approved a loan to Saab Automobile for €400 million. A statement on the EIB's website reads:
The EIB has confirmed the authorisation to conclude the EUR 400 million loan to SAAB Automobile AB in accordance with the terms and conditions approved by the Board of Directors on 21 October 2009 and to conclude the guarantee agreement with the Swedish National Debt Office, as the loan is subject to a state guarantee which the Swedish Government approved on 26 January 2010. The EU Commission approved the Swedish state-guarantee for the Bank's loan to SAAB on 8 February 2010.
Victor Muller, Spyker CEO said: "We are extremely pleased with the decision by the EIB as this was a crucial component in enabling the acquisition of Saab to proceed. Months of hard work have paid off. We cannot wait to close this transaction now as soon as practically possible. We extend our gratitude to the EIB officials who have worked relentlessly to make this happen."
Jan Åke Jonsson, Saab CEO, said: "This represents another milestone along the path towards the creation of an independent Saab. This is very good news and everyone at Saab should feel very positive now."
In a separate development, Spyker shareholders at an Extraordinary General Meeting in Zeewolde today approved the intended transaction to acquire Saab. The proposal was carried with an overwhelming majority.
Victor Muller said: "Today's meeting went very smoothly and we spent a lot of time explaining the transaction in great detail. We also announced that we are currently investigating the possibilities of listing Spyker at the London Stock Exchange by means of a dual listing and possibly in the future in Stockholm, in which case the listing in Amsterdam would eventually be terminated. However, I stress that this is still in the investigation phase and no such decision has been made yet.
"We postponed the decision to change the name of Spyker Cars N.V. to Saab Spyker Automobiles because we need to reach agreement with Swedish aircraft manufacturer Saab AB on the possible use of the Saab trademark in our corporate name. We expect this issue to be resolved at Spyker's Annual General Meeting, scheduled for April 22 2010."
